YES Program Volunteers Recognized for Service Achievements
Several regions hosting Sponsored Programs students, including YES, were recognized for exceptional team achievement with the Outstanding Area Team Award. The teams are: Massachusetts Bay, One World (WI), Kansas City, Missouri Gateway, Pacific Cascades (OR), Silver and Gold (CA) and the Carolinas.
Northern Illinois volunteer Robbin Lang, coordinator for a group of YES and FLEX Program students, was one of several volunteers to receive The Outstanding Hosting Volunteer Award. The award honors those volunteers who consistently provide service that is considered above and beyond in the area of hosting, specifically focusing on the attributes of quality, timeliness and cooperation.
A select group of new volunteers, including metro New York area volunteer Naomi Erickson, was awarded the honor of Outstanding Hosting Rookies of the Year for skills and talents demonstrated in support of hosting.
Naomi Erickson is recognized for her dedication and hard work on the YES Program, for which she organizes regular enrichment activities such as intrastate hosting trips in New York. In the fall, she took her YES students to visit her fellow volunteers and hosted students in Western NY to experience the culture of Amish Country and visit one of the great natural wonders of the world, Niagara Falls. This spring she has invited the hosted students in Western NY to New York City to experience the endless cultural landmarks the city has to offer, including the Statue of Liberty.
